NCMEC CyberTipline
The NCMEC CyberTipline is the United States' central system for reporting suspected online child sexual exploitation. Parents, children, and platforms can submit reports through it; the official portal below explains how to file one and what information helps.

A single national intake point is what makes reporting tractable at scale: platforms, parents and children file into the same channel rather than into as many channels as there are services involved.
The remit is that of one country. What happens to a report once filed is described by the portal cited here rather than restated on this page — those procedures change, and an entry that restated them would age badly.
